Abstract

A vehicular seat air-conditioning system comprising a blower () which generates blown air, an intake duct () which is connected to an intake side of the blower (), a seat air-conditioning duct () which is connected to the in-door air-conditioning unit () and in which cool air which was cooled by the in-door air-conditioning unit () flows, and a box-shaped part () which is formed by a separate member from chassis members forming the cabin space and which is connected to a downstream side end of the seat air-conditioning duct (). The box-shaped part () have side walls () which extend in a vertical direction and a bottom () which closes a space surrounded by the side walls () from the lower side, the top ends of the side walls () form an opening part () which opens facing the upper side in the vertical direction, and an upstream side end of the intake duct () is inserted into the inside of the box-shaped part () through the opening part ().
